Abstract
Prestressed soil is a complex concept that must be researched in the field of civil geotechnical engineering about improving the resistance of soil to the various stresses that it will have to undergo by improving its mechanical properties, especially when it is subjected to loads [1] and causes a safety hazard. Thus, the principle of prestressed soil is to create an initial mechanism that allows it to resist under future stresses indefinitely without change.
